"Bradley's Fun for All Playground" ribbon-cutting ceremony to be held on April 1
GREENSBORO, NC -- A ribbon-cutting ceremony for the “Bradley’s Fun for All Playground” at Hagan-Stone Park will be held on Sunday, April 1 from 1-3 pm. The public is cordially invited to attend. Refreshments will include free hot dogs and beverages.
Project Background: Several years ago, a group of concerned parents approached the Hagan-Stone Park management with an offer to raise funds for playground equipment to be used by children of all abilities. After successful community fundraising and financial assistance from Guilford County, the playground is complete, featuring over 20 play stations, an accessible picnic shelter and restrooms.
